Register for your free account! | Forgot your password?

You last visited: Today at 02:12

  • Please register to post and access all features, it's quick, easy and FREE!


LoLClient blockt Hotkey

Reply
 
Old   #1
 
elite*gold: 0
Join Date: Apr 2009
Posts: 199
Received Thanks: 42
LoLClient blockt Hotkey

Moin,

ich bin mir nicht sicher ob das hier in die Sektion gehört, falls nicht bitte verschieben!


Nun zu meinem eigentlichen Problem ich wollte mir ein kleines Skript schreiben, und dabei hab ich festgestellt, dass der LoLClient die Hotkey Funktion blockt (auch wenn LoL im Windowmode läuft).

Die ganze Geschichte ist in C# geschrieben, die Klasse die den Hotkey registriert hab ich nicht selber geschrieben. Hatte damit aber sonst noch nie Probleme halt nur bei LoL.

Da ich kein erfahrener Programmierer bin und das nur als Hobby mache, weiß ich nicht mehr weiter. Liegt es an der Funktion? Oder braucht man dafür einen Workaround?


Ich hoffe jemand kann mir damit helfen! Bitte



Edit: Die Klasse benutzt übrigens folgende Funktionen aus der user32.Dll:
-RegisterHotKey
-UnRegisterHotKey

Bei Bedarf kann ich auch die komplette Klasse posten.



kflow44 is offline  
Old 08/18/2011, 14:49   #2
 
elite*gold: 0
Join Date: Apr 2011
Posts: 1,327
Received Thanks: 98
Ich kenne mich zwar selber nicht gut damit aus aber ich kann soviel sagen mit normalen hotkeys kommste halt nicht weiter weil lol blockt die wie zb bei anderen games das hackschield blockt ja auch die hotkeys damit man nicht einfach locker mal nen bot bauen kann


PoroToxic is offline  
Thanks
1 User
Old 08/18/2011, 14:56   #3
 
elite*gold: 0
Join Date: Oct 2009
Posts: 554
Received Thanks: 160
ich weiß dass es bei Autoit auch nicht mit der normalen HotkeySet Funktion geht sondern nur mit der Misc.au3 und _IsPressed.
Wie da der Zusammenhang zu C++ und vorallem der eigentliche Unterschied ist, kann ich dir leider nicht erklären.
Ich weiß, dass ich bei all meinen Lol-Scripten probleme mit Hotkeys hatte. Selbst jetzt reagiert die _IsPressed Funktion nicht so wie so soll.
Jonas_93 is offline  
Thanks
1 User
Old 08/18/2011, 15:07   #4
 
elite*gold: 4
Join Date: Jan 2008
Posts: 2,753
Received Thanks: 743
keybd_event funktioniert zu 100%


%G4ME% is offline  
Thanks
1 User
Old 08/18/2011, 15:23   #5
 
elite*gold: 0
Join Date: Apr 2009
Posts: 199
Received Thanks: 42
Quote:
Originally Posted by %G4ME% View Post
keybd_event funktioniert zu 100%
Werd ich später mal ausprobieren. Danke im Voraus


Edit:
Ich hab mir gerade die Funktion bei msdn.com angeguckt, und soweit ich das verstanden habe ist die zum Senden von Keys.
Aber das ist es nicht wonach ich suche, ich hab mich wahrscheinlich etwas undeutlich ausgedrückt.
Mit Hotkey meine ich, dass mein Programm eine Funktion aufruft, wenn ich eine bestimmte Taste/Tastenkombination drücke.

Quote:
Originally Posted by Jonas_93 View Post
ich weiß dass es bei Autoit auch nicht mit der normalen HotkeySet Funktion geht sondern nur mit der Misc.au3 und _IsPressed.
Wie da der Zusammenhang zu C++ und vorallem der eigentliche Unterschied ist, kann ich dir leider nicht erklären.
Ich weiß, dass ich bei all meinen Lol-Scripten probleme mit Hotkeys hatte. Selbst jetzt reagiert die _IsPressed Funktion nicht so wie so soll.
Danke für den Tipp, also wenn das mit Autoit funktioniert sollte man das auch irgendwie mit C# hinbekommen. Ich werd mal ein bisschen Googlen
kflow44 is offline  
Old 08/18/2011, 17:05   #6
 
elite*gold: 4
Join Date: Jan 2008
Posts: 2,753
Received Thanks: 743
Achso sorry. Dann eben GetAsyncKeyState :P
%G4ME% is offline  
Thanks
1 User
Old 08/20/2011, 10:58   #7
 
elite*gold: 0
Join Date: Apr 2009
Posts: 199
Received Thanks: 42
Quote:
Originally Posted by %G4ME% View Post
Achso sorry. Dann eben GetAsyncKeyState :P
Damit funktioniert es einwandfrei, Vielen Dank!

Ist allerdings ein wenig umständlicher das mit dieser Funktion zu lösen, als mit der Hotkey Klasse, die ich bereits habe.
Aber man kann ja nicht alles haben


kflow44 is offline  
Reply



« Vote for sivir ! Go to this link | [Frage] Mit Leuten von OstPlattform spielen ? »

Similar Threads
[Problem]Norton -> Blockt WoW?
11/29/2010 - Technical Support - 8 Replies
hey ich habe seit freitag Norton installiert. Seit gestern geht bei mir WoW nicht mehr. Dachte hmm ka. Heute wollte ich wieder WoW spiele. Aber jetzt kommt immer, keine Verbindung zum Patch Server. Kann das sein, das Norton WoW blockt? Wenn...
Router Blockt Spiel
10/09/2010 - Technical Support - 2 Replies
Hallo Ich Ein Sehr Grosses Problem ich war heute bei ein freund. er erzählte das seine mutter was eingestellt hat das nie wieder Spiele Die Von Nexon sind spielen kann. Ich Will Mein Freund Helfen aber ich weiss nicht wie? wer weiss...
GF blockt das injecten
12/14/2009 - Metin2 Main - Discussions / Questions - 4 Replies
hallo, wenn man auf dem gepatchten metin2 client veruscht eine .dll zu injecten gibt es fehlermeldungen und metin2 stürzt ab^^ meine frage: wie kann man verhindern das das passiert was ich nicht hören will: starte metin2 mit bypass oder...
Debugger blockt Warden
12/01/2005 - WoW Main - Discussions / Questions - 20 Replies
So nachdem ich heute online ging sah ich schon hier im Forum die ganzen 'Bann' Postings. Allerdings alle sehr wirr. In dem thread geht es darum hereinzuschreiben, wenn man einen Debugger benutzt hat und trotzdem gebannt wurde. Wie man...
was blockt Warden ?
10/29/2005 - WoW Main - Discussions / Questions - 5 Replies
huhu wollt nochmal fragen welches proggi warden blockt damit man BWH benutzen kann. wer mir richtig weiterhelfen kann bekommt+karma ^_^



All times are GMT +2. The time now is 02:12.


Powered by vBulletin®
Copyright ©2000 - 2018, Jelsoft Enterprises Ltd.
SEO by vBSEO ©2011, Crawlability, Inc.

Support | Contact Us | FAQ | Advertising | Privacy Policy | Abuse
Copyright ©2018 elitepvpers All Rights Reserved.